sedona.spark.core.spatialOperator package

Submodules

sedona.spark.core.spatialOperator.join_params module

class sedona.spark.core.spatialOperator.join_params.JoinParams(useIndex: bool = attr_dict['useIndex'].default, considerBoundaryIntersection: bool = attr_dict['considerBoundaryIntersection'].default, indexType: str = attr_dict['indexType'].default, joinBuildSide: str = attr_dict['joinBuildSide'].default)[source]

Bases: object

__init__(useIndex: bool = attr_dict['useIndex'].default, considerBoundaryIntersection: bool = attr_dict['considerBoundaryIntersection'].default, indexType: str = attr_dict['indexType'].default, joinBuildSide: str = attr_dict['joinBuildSide'].default) None

Method generated by attrs for class JoinParams.

jvm_instance(jvm)[source]
class sedona.spark.core.spatialOperator.join_params.JvmJoinParams(jvm, useIndex: bool = attr_dict['useIndex'].default, considerBoundaryIntersection: bool = attr_dict['considerBoundaryIntersection'].default, indexType: str = attr_dict['indexType'].default, joinBuildSide: str = attr_dict['joinBuildSide'].default)[source]

Bases: JvmObject

__init__(jvm, useIndex: bool = attr_dict['useIndex'].default, considerBoundaryIntersection: bool = attr_dict['considerBoundaryIntersection'].default, indexType: str = attr_dict['indexType'].default, joinBuildSide: str = attr_dict['joinBuildSide'].default) None

Method generated by attrs for class JvmJoinParams.

property jvm_reference

sedona.spark.core.spatialOperator.join_query module

class sedona.spark.core.spatialOperator.join_query.JoinQuery[source]

Bases: object

classmethod DistanceJoinQuery(*args, **kwargs)
classmethod DistanceJoinQueryFlat(*args, **kwargs)
classmethod SpatialJoinQuery(*args, **kwargs)
classmethod SpatialJoinQueryFlat(*args, **kwargs)
classmethod spatialJoin(*args, **kwargs)

sedona.spark.core.spatialOperator.join_query_raw module

class sedona.spark.core.spatialOperator.join_query_raw.JoinQueryRaw[source]

Bases: object

classmethod DistanceJoinQuery(*args, **kwargs)
classmethod DistanceJoinQueryFlat(*args, **kwargs)
classmethod SpatialJoinQuery(*args, **kwargs)
classmethod SpatialJoinQueryFlat(*args, **kwargs)
classmethod spatialJoin(*args, **kwargs)

sedona.spark.core.spatialOperator.knn_query module

class sedona.spark.core.spatialOperator.knn_query.KNNQuery[source]

Bases: object

classmethod SpatialKnnQuery(*args, **kwargs)
__init__() None

Method generated by attrs for class KNNQuery.

sedona.spark.core.spatialOperator.range_query module

class sedona.spark.core.spatialOperator.range_query.RangeQuery[source]

Bases: object

classmethod SpatialRangeQuery(*args, **kwargs)

sedona.spark.core.spatialOperator.range_query_raw module

class sedona.spark.core.spatialOperator.range_query_raw.RangeQueryRaw[source]

Bases: object

classmethod SpatialRangeQuery(*args, **kwargs)

sedona.spark.core.spatialOperator.rdd module

class sedona.spark.core.spatialOperator.rdd.SedonaPairRDD(jsrdd, sc: SparkContext)[source]

Bases: object

__init__(jsrdd, sc: SparkContext)[source]
to_rdd() RDD[source]
class sedona.spark.core.spatialOperator.rdd.SedonaPairRDDList(jsrdd, sc: SparkContext)[source]

Bases: object

__init__(jsrdd, sc: SparkContext)[source]
to_rdd()[source]
class sedona.spark.core.spatialOperator.rdd.SedonaRDD(jsrdd, sc: SparkContext)[source]

Bases: object

__init__(jsrdd, sc: SparkContext)[source]
to_rdd() RDD[source]

Module contents